moved lanzaboote to default modules
This commit is contained in:
@@ -0,0 +1,27 @@
|
||||
# file: configuration.nix
|
||||
{
|
||||
pkgs,
|
||||
lib,
|
||||
...
|
||||
}: let
|
||||
sources = import ./nix/sources.nix;
|
||||
lanzaboote = import sources.lanzaboote;
|
||||
in {
|
||||
imports = [lanzaboote.nixosModules.lanzaboote];
|
||||
|
||||
environment.systemPackages = [
|
||||
# For debugging and troubleshooting Secure Boot.
|
||||
pkgs.sbctl
|
||||
];
|
||||
|
||||
# Lanzaboote currently replaces the systemd-boot module.
|
||||
# This setting is usually set to true in configuration.nix
|
||||
# generated at installation time. So we force it to false
|
||||
# for now.
|
||||
boot.loader.systemd-boot.enable = lib.mkForce false;
|
||||
|
||||
boot.lanzaboote = {
|
||||
enable = true;
|
||||
pkiBundle = "/var/lib/sbctl";
|
||||
};
|
||||
}
|
||||
@@ -1,6 +1,6 @@
|
||||
{pkgs, ...}: {
|
||||
imports = [
|
||||
# ../../lanzaboote.nix
|
||||
# ./lanzaboote.nix
|
||||
];
|
||||
environment.systemPackages = with pkgs; [
|
||||
niv
|
||||
|
||||
Reference in New Issue
Block a user